Using Personalized Records to Track Certain Web Content Metrics in Google Analytics
Google Analytics is a powerful tool that offers a wealth of data regarding just how users connect with your web site. Nonetheless, the default reports may not constantly offer the specific insights you require to tailor your material method properly. This is where custom records enter into play, permitting you to focus on the metrics that matter most to your company. By using custom reports, you can track specific content metrics that educate decision-making and optimize material efficiency.

1. The Importance of Custom Reports
Custom records make it possible for organizations to remove significant insights from the substantial quantity of data collected by Google Analytics Unlike basic reports, which give a wide summary, custom records enable you to drill down right into certain metrics, dimensions, and sectors that are straight relevant to your material technique.

Customized Insights: With customized records, you can develop tailored sights that show your unique goals and objectives. For example, if you're concentrated on comprehending the performance of a specific content kind, a customized report can assist you assess that content thoroughly.

Simplifying Analysis: Custom-made reports can conserve time by aggregating essential metrics right into one easy-to-read layout. Rather than filtering through numerous standard records, you can watch all pertinent data in one location, making it possible for quicker decision-making.

2. Establishing Custom Reports in Google Analytics.
Creating a custom-made record in Google Analytics is uncomplicated and can be carried out in a couple of straightforward actions:

Navigate to Customization: Log into your Google Analytics account, then click on the "Customization" tab on the left-hand menu. From there, select "Custom News."

Develop a New Record: Click the "+ New Custom Report" switch. You will certainly be triggered to define the report settings, consisting of:

Record Call: Provide your report a detailed name that mirrors its focus.
Report Tab Call: This is the title of the private tabs within your record.
Metric Groups: Select the metrics you wish to include in the report. Common metrics for web content evaluation might consist of page sights, distinct page views, typical time on web page, and bounce rate.
Measurement Drilldowns: Select dimensions to damage down your metrics even more. For example, you might select to sector by landing web page, source/medium, or user kind (new vs. returning).
Adding Filters: If you intend to narrow your emphasis also further, you can use filters. For instance, you may intend to only watch data for certain web content categories or exclude specific web traffic resources.

Conserve and Run the Report: After configuring your report setups, click "Conserve." You can after that run the report to view your personalized data.

3. Trick Metrics to Include in Customized Information
When producing custom-made records for web content evaluation, consider including the following key metrics:

Page Views: This metric indicates how many times a particular piece of content has actually been viewed. It's necessary for evaluating content popularity.

Unique Web Page Sights: Special page views gauge the number of private users watched a web page throughout a provided timeframe. This statistics assists distinguish between repeat views by the very same individual.

Average Time on Web page: This metric demonstrate how long, typically, customers stay on a certain page. A greater typical time indicates that customers locate the web content involving.

Bounce Rate: Understanding the bounce price for individual web pages can reveal whether customers find your material relevant. A high bounce price may suggest that the web content isn't meeting customer assumptions.

Objective Completions: If you have particular activities you want customers to take after engaging with your material (such as enrolling in a newsletter or purchasing), tracking objective conclusions is essential. Customized records can help you see how content influences these actions.

4. Segmenting Information for Deeper Insights
Among the substantial benefits of custom reports is the ability to segment data. Segmenting allows you to evaluate particular individual teams and recognize exactly how various demographics or actions patterns affect material efficiency.

Customer Division: Create sectors based on individual demographics, such as age, sex, or geographical location. This information can notify material tailoring to specific audience sections.

Habits Division: Sector users based upon their actions on your website, such as new versus returning visitors. This can aid you analyze exactly how different target market types engage with your web content.

Web Traffic Source Division: Understanding where your traffic is coming from (natural search, social networks, reference websites, etc) enables you to optimize your content distribution strategies.

5. Examining and Interpreting Personalized Report Information
Once your customized records are set up, the following action is to analyze and translate the information. This process includes recognizing patterns, patterns, and understandings that can notify your material approach.

Identifying Content Voids: By assessing page views and engagement metrics, you can determine high-performing web content along with underperforming items. Recognizing why some content excels while others lag can lead your future web content creation efforts.

Assessing Content Formats: Different material styles may resonate differently with your audience. For example, if video web content continually does far better than article, take into consideration focusing on video production in your strategy.

Readjusting Material Technique: Use the understandings got from customized reports to make informed changes to your material approach. This might entail modifying underperforming material, experimenting with brand-new styles, or focusing on subjects that are driving web traffic.

6. Automating Personalized Records for Constant Insights
To make the most of the worth of your customized records, think about automating the reporting procedure. Google Analytics allows you to arrange records to be emailed to you or your team regularly.

Set Up Email Reports: Set up your personalized records to be immediately created and sent out to your inbox daily, weekly, or monthly. This technique maintains your group informed concerning content efficiency without requiring to by hand examine the reports.

Dashboards for Quick Gain access to: Along with personalized records, you can create dashboards that supply an aesthetic introduction of your essential metrics. Control panels can show multiple data points in one view, making it easy to track performance at a glance.
